Pistachios Raw Kernel (ARO) – Salmonella outbreak (2013)

Product
ARO Pistachios, Pistachios raw kernel - no salt; Sold in 9 oz. raw kernel, no salt airtight jar; 2.5 lb raw Kernel, no salt, air tight jar; 30 lb Bulk raw kernel, no salt.
Brand
ARO Pistachios, Inc.
Lot Codes / Batch Numbers
all codes in 2012 crop year.
Products Sold
all codes in 2012 crop year.
ARO Pistachios, Inc. is recalling ARO Pistachios, Pistachios raw kernel - no salt; Sold in 9 oz. raw kernel, no salt airtight jar; due to Epidemiological evidence in Salmonella Senftenberg outbreak points to product produced at firm.. This is a Class I recall, indicating a high risk of serious health consequences. Based on FDA enforcement report.

Reason for Recall
As stated by FDA
Epidemiological evidence in Salmonella Senftenberg outbreak points to product produced at firm.
Recommended Action
Per FDA guidance
Consumers should stop using the product and contact the recalling firm or return it to the place of purchase.
